what is the central nervous system?

A

the brain and spinal cord are referred to as the CNS. This is the central processing and control point for all human behaviour.

what is the structure and function of neurons?

A

the central nervous system includes the brain and spinal cord. Neurons carry electrochemical ‘messages’ around the brain and body. They are the body’s communication system.
Structure:
* dendrites
* nucleus
* cell body
* node of Ranvier
* axon
* mylein sheeth
* schwann’s cells
* axon terminals
* terminal buttons

explain process of synpatic transmission

A
  • when the action potential reaches axon terminal, the vesicles travel to the outer membrane of the terminal buttons
  • neurotransmitters will be released from vesicles in the synaptic gap
  • receptors on the dendrites are designed to bind to and absorb a specific neurotransmitter. this uses lock and key mechanism - if neurotransmitter fits the receptor the message is sent. if not then the message is not passed on
  • neurotransmitters are reabsorbed in to pre-synaptic neuron so they can be reused
  • excess neurotransmitters that are not reabsorbed are broken down by enzymes

what is GABA?

A
  • Gamma-AminoButyric Acid
  • an inhibitor that blocks rather than taking a message on
  • it calms nerves that are firing so producing feelings of relaxation. low levels are associated with anxiety
